Description:
This type GYFXTY fiber optic cable is a specialized all-dielectric communication cable designed with anti-rodent protection (via glass yarn), unitube structure, and compatibility with both aerial and duct deployment scenarios, supporting 2–24 optical fiber cores for medium and short-distance communication transmission.
It is an all-dielectric, single-tube (unitube) fiber optic cable that integrates glass yarn as a core anti-rodent component, eliminating the need for metal reinforcements or armor. It is optimized for 2–24 fiber cores, balancing transmission capacity and deployment flexibility, and can be laid in aerial (non-self-supporting) and duct (underground or pipeline) environments. It is widely used in scenarios where metal components are restricted (to avoid electromagnetic interference) and rodent damage risks are high.
The 2-24 fibers are positioned in a central PBT loose tube which is filled with tube gel. The tube is longitudinally reinforced by Glass Yarn and Water-bloking Yarn. Finally the cable is completed with a polyethylene (PE) or LSZH (Low Smoke Zero Halogen) sheath.
| Layer | Component and Function |
| 1. Optical Fiber Core | The core part consists of 2–24 single-mode (SM) or multimode (MM) optical fibers (typically G.652D single-mode fibers for general communication, or G.657A for bend-insensitive demands). |
| 2. Central Loose Tube | The unitube made of PBT is filled with thixotropic water-blocking gel, which wraps the colored fibers to prevent water intrusion into the tube, protect the fibers from moisture corrosion, and buffer external micro-bending forces. |
| 3. Anti-Rodent strength member | A dense layer of high-strength, hard glass yarn is wrapped around the central tube. Rodents (such as rats, mice, and squirrels) cannot chew through the sharp, brittle glass yarn, which effectively blocks their gnawing and avoids fiber breakage caused by rodent damage. |
| 4. Outer Sheath | The outermost layer is an LSZH (low-smoke zero-halogen) or PE sheath. It is resistant to UV radiation, aging, and chemical corrosion, and integrates water-blocking function (some designs add water-blocking tape between the strength member and outer sheath) to further protect the internal structure from the external environment. |

All-Dielectric Design: No metallic components, immune to EMI, lightning, and corrosion;
Glass Yarn Anti-Rodent: Physical barrier against rodent damage without toxic additives.
Loose Tube Gel-Filled: Protects fibers from stress, temperature fluctuations, and moisture; maintains signal integrity.
High Mechanical Performance: non-metallic strength members glass yarn deliver tensile (1000–1500 N short-term) and crush resistance; small diameter (~7.0 mm) and light weight (~50 kg/km) for easy handling.
Environmental Durability: UV-resistant sheath; operating temperature: −40 °C to +70 °C; compliant with IEC 60794-1
Compact & Efficient: Central tube design with high fiber packing density; minimizes tube shrinkage and installation space.
Applications:
Aerial Installations: Lashed to messenger wires in power corridors, mountainous, or lightning-prone areas.
Duct & Conduit: Indoor/outdoor ducts, microducts, and access networks (FTTH, FTTB).
Sensitive Environments: High-voltage zones, industrial EMI areas, and locations requiring corrosion resistance and no grounding.
Urban & Campus Networks: Backbone and distribution links in MANs, campus networks, and fiber-to-the-premises (FTTP) deployments.
